Rangers hope to extend winning streak tonight against the Storm

The Highway 7 rivalry heats back up tonight at the Aud.

The Kitchener Rangers host the Guelph Storm.

The Rangers are tops in the Midwest Division, while Guelph is 3rd – just 3 points back with a game in hand.

Kitchener is riding a two game winning streak, including an impressive 7-3 victory over the Otters on Wednesday.

That seven goal outburst was more than they scored in their previous 4 games combined.

As for the Storm, they are coming off a 4-0 win over London this past Sunday, and in their only game so far this season against Kitchener, Guelph posted a 5-2 win.

They’ll play a total of eight games against each other this regular season.

Tonight’s contest is Kitchener’s only game this weekend.

570 News has tonight’s game, with Mike Farwell and Chris Pope, beginning with the pregame at 7 o’clock.
